Company Description
ITW Performance Polymers is a Division within ITW’s Polymers & Fluids segment with headquarters in Massachusetts with additional operations in Pennsylvania, Florida, and Shannon, Ireland. Performance Polymers is a world leader in the research, development, and manufacturing of structural and semi-structural adhesives, grouting and chocking compounds, sprayable syntactic materials and wear‑resistant coatings and repair compounds. Our products are designed to reduce customers’ costs by eliminating steps in their manufacturing processes, reducing the number of parts in an assembly or improving the quality of assembled finished goods.
These high‑quality, differentiated solutions are widely used in markets including wind, transportation, marine, electronics, mining, petrochemical, and other industrial OEM & MRO applications.
